Traditionally, factories secured this gas through high-pressure cylinders, liquid nitrogen dewars, or bulk storage tanks.<\/p>\n<p>However, relying on external gas suppliers introduces volatile pricing, delivery delays, and heavy rental fees. Today, switching to On-Site Nitrogen Generation using Pressure Swing Adsorption (PSA) technology has become the strategic choice for plants wanting to take full control of their gas supply and dramatically reduce costs.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h3>1. Eliminating the Middleman: The Economy of Self-Generation<\/h3>\n<p>When you buy bottled gas or liquid nitrogen, you are not just paying for the gas. You are paying for the supplier&#8217;s purification facility, the transport logistics, tank rentals, and administrative markups.<\/p>\n<p>An on-site PSA nitrogen generator bypasses this entire supply chain. By utilizing a Carbon Molecular Sieve (CMS) to adsorb oxygen and yield high-purity nitrogen directly from compressed air, you produce gas on-demand. The cost per cubic meter of self-generated nitrogen is a fraction of the cost of delivered gas, often resulting in a 50% to 80% reduction in total nitrogen spending.<br \/>\n&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h3>2. Eliminating Downtime and Logistics Risks<\/h3>\n<p>In high-throughput industries, a delayed gas delivery can halt an entire production line, costing thousands of dollars per hour.<\/p>\n<p>Total Autonomy: On-site generation ensures an uninterrupted, 24\/7 supply of nitrogen as long as your system has power and compressed air.<\/p>\n<p>No Evaporation Waste: Liquid nitrogen storage tanks constantly vent gas (boil-off loss) during idle periods\u2014meaning you pay for gas that literally evaporates into thin air. A PSA generator only produces gas when your process demands it.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h3>3. Tailored Purity for Your Specific Application<\/h3>\n<p>Gas companies often supply 99.999% ultra-high-purity nitrogen as a default, charging you a premium rate regardless of whether your application actually requires it.<\/p>\n<p>With an on-site generator, you customize the purity to match your exact process requirements\u2014whether it is 95% for fire prevention, 99.5% for food preservation, or 99.99% for laser cutting. Lower purity requirements require less compressed air, allowing you to optimize energy consumption and maximize operational savings.<\/p>\n<p>Conclusion: Evaluating the Payback Period<\/p>\n<p>Transitioning to on-site nitrogen generation is one of the most reliable capital investments a plant can make.
